MAX_ENABLED_ROLES specifies the maximum number of database roles that users can enable, including roles contained within other roles.
The actual number of roles users can enable is 2 plus the value of MAX_ENABLED_ROLES, because each user has two additional roles, PUBLIC and the user's own role. For example, if MAX_ENABLED_ROLES is set to 5, user HR can have seven roles enabled: the five enabled by MAX_ENABLED_ROLES, plus PUBLIC and HR.
